We have tons of pagecache-intensive > workloads. But we have gaps when it comes to the VM. In the area of > page replacement. Umm, page replacement is about identifying the working set and paging out those pages which are not in the working set. None of the benchmark examples you give have anything like a working set. > Can we fill those gaps with a reasonable amount of effort? [snip swap & pagecache IO throughput tests] > After that comes the analysis. Looks like rmap will be merged in > the next few days for test-and-eval, so we don't need to go through > some great beforehand-justification exercise. But we do need > a permanent toolkit and we do need a way of optimising the VM. Absolutely agreed. > I would suggest that the toolkit consist of two things: > > 1: A set of scenarios and associated scripts/tools such as my > examples above (except more real-worldy) and > > 2: Permanent in-kernel instrumentation which allows us (and > remote testers) to understand what is happening in there.
